We are a global leader of quality water solutions for residential, industrial, municipal, and commercial settings. Our family of brands offers one of the most varied product lines in the world, with world-class, water-related solutions focused on: • Plumbing & Flow Control • Water Quality & Conditioning • Water Reuse & Drainage • HVAC • Municipal Waterworks Strategic Goals Watts Water is traded on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ol “WTS.” As a public company, growing shareholder value is critical. To that end, we focus on a five-part Global Strategy: Growth, Commercial Excellence, Operational Excellence, “One Watts Water,” and a Talent & Performance Culture. Most industries measure progress in years. Water infrastructure measures it in generations. For more than 150 years, Watts Water Technologies has done the most essential work — making water safe, efficient, and reliable for the buildings, hospitals, schools, and data centers the modern world depends on. The scale reflects it: 41 principal locations across 6 continents. $2.4B in annual revenue, ~$10B market cap, and ~5x share price growth over the last decade. Robert Pagano Jr, CEO of Watts Water Technologies, frames it simply: "Water is an essential resource that touches everything." Hard to argue with their track record of success. Reliable hot water is essential, especially for facilities supporting families in need. At the Ronald McDonald House in Philadelphia, outdated systems were causing inconsistent temperatures and disruptions. By upgrading to the Powers IntelliStation® 2 digital mixing valve, the team achieved stable hot water, improved monitoring, and a smooth installation process. Now, staff can focus on what matters most: supporting families.
